Pros
Compared to other tech companies, there's a fast-moving, small-company vibe with minimal politics and drama. It's a "get stuff done" atmosphere, where your work has an immediate impact for customers and results are recognized. Benefits are good, and the proximity to NYC is nice. There's not a lot of ping pong / nerf war -type activity. Customers like what the company is doing, so it's exciting to be part of a growing team generating positive results.
Cons
With rapid growth has come growing pains; lots of new people coming in, and some find it's different from their expectations. Extracurriculars are minimal and the atmosphere isn't a fit for everyone. The nature of the work makes confidentiality important, so sometimes information is shared on a need-to-know basis which can cause inefficiency in communications.
